My girl Cactus has been acting a little off of the walls recently, I take her out of her cage every day to cuddle but lately shes been scratching a lot at the walls inside of her cage. Then she will stop for a little while and then continue. Should I be worried about this? Shes not big and she has a really large cage. And also she was a rescue so I have no idea how old she is.

Sometimes they go through active phases like that. If you are able to bring her out more frequently and let her roam around a safe area I'd do that. It will help her explore and burn off some steam. My guy is like that. He wants to be cooped up as little as possible.
